Grant Clafton Resigns as Head Coach of Greenway/Nashwauk-Keewatin Boys Hockey Team
In his time with GNK, Clafton led the Raiders to a 90-41-2 record, including three straight appearances in the Section 7A championship game.
COLERAINE, Minn. – Greenway/Nashwauk-Keewatin boys hockey coach Grant Clafton has resigned as head coach of the Raiders boys hockey team after five seasons. The Greenway High School Board approved Clafton’s resignation during their monthly meeting on Wednesday.
